CURRICULUM VITAE Alexander M. Mebel

Education: Undergraduate (B.Sc., Physical Chemistry) University: Moscow Institute of Steel and Alloys (1984) Graduate (Ph.D.), Physical Chemistry Kurnakov's Institute of General and Inorganic Chemistry Russian Academy of Science, Moscow, Russia (1990) Professional Experience: 8/14-current Professor Department of Chemistry and Biochemistry Florida International University, Miami, Florida 8/10-8/14 Professor and Graduate Program Director Department of Chemistry and Biochemistry Florida International University, Miami, Florida 8/07-8/10 Associate Professor Department of Chemistry and Biochemistry Florida International University, Miami, Florida 8/03-8/07 Assistant Professor Department of Chemistry and Biochemistry Florida International University, Miami, Florida 10/01-8/03 Associate Research Fellow Institute of Atomic and Molecular Sciences, Academia Sinica, Taipei, Taiwan 7/98-9/01 Assistant Research Fellow Institute of Atomic and Molecular Sciences, Academia Sinica, Taipei, Taiwan 2/98-6/2000 Visiting Assistant Professor Tamkang University, Tamsui, Taiwan 1/96-6/98 Senior Academia Sinica Postdoctoral Fellow Institute of Atomic and Molecular Sciences, Academia Sinica, Taipei, Taiwan 10/93-12/95 Senior Research Associate Chemistry Department, Emory University, Atlanta, Georgia, USA 8/92-9/93 Visiting scientist, special researcher Institute for Molecular Science, Okazaki, Japan. 9/91-3/92 Visiting researcher Institut für Organische Chemie Universität Erlangen-Nürnberg, Erlangen, Germany 6/87-2/93 Research worker 7/84-5/87 Engineer Laboratory of Quantum Chemistry Institute of New Chemical Problems Russian Academy of Science in Chernogolovka, Moscow, Russia 9/89-5/91 Lecturer All-Union Polytechnic Institute Moscow, Russia
